公司新闻

公司新闻

软件测试项目案例(软件测试项目实战案例)

发布于 2024-07-26

软件测试概念、理论、方法、目的?

软件测试概念:通过各种手段和测试工具,判断软件系统是否能够满足预期期望。从软件开发的过程按阶段划分有 A.单元测试 B.集成测试 C.确认测试 D.系统测试 E.验收测试 * 测试过程按4个步骤进行,即单元测试、集成测试、确认测试和系统测试及发版测试。

软件测试的目的是在规定的条件下对程序进行操作,以发现程序错误,衡量软件质量,并对其是否能满足设计要求进行评估的过程。

软件测试是指在软件开发过程中,通过运行软件或者其他技术手段来评估软件的质量和可靠性的过程。其主要目的是发现和修复软件中的缺陷,确保软件按照需求规格进行正常运行,提高软件的性能和用户体验。软件质量是软件开发过程中的关键环节,而软件测试则是确保软件质量的重要手段之一。

软件测试理论基础知识 软件测试是软件开发过程中的重要环节,其目的是确保软件产品的质量。软件测试的学科基础涵盖了软件质量、测试生命周期、测试分类等核心概念。学习者需要了解软件开发的各个阶段以及测试在其中的角色和价值。

软件黑盒测试软件黑盒测试作用

软件黑盒测试是一种专注于软件功能需求的测试方法,其核心目的是发现潜在的错误类型。以下是一些主要关注的错误类别:功能错误与遗漏:确保软件提供的所有功能都能正确执行,且无遗漏任何预定功能。 界面问题:检查用户界面的正确性和易用性,确保输入输出无误。

那么黑盒测试作用有哪些呢?黑盒测试 是否有功能错误,是否有功能遗漏。是否能够正确地接收输入数据并产生正确的输出结果。是否有数据结构错误或外部信息访问错误。是否有程序初始化和终止方面的错误。

黑盒测试:已知产品的功能设计规格,可以进行测试证明每个实现了的功能是否符合要求。白盒测试:已知产品的内部工作过程,可以通过测试证明每种内部操作是否符合设计规格要求,所有内部成分是否以经过检查。黑盒测试 软件的黑盒测试意味着测试要在软件的接口处进行。

黑盒测试又称为功能测试,是通过测试来检测每个功能是否都能正常使用。黑盒测试是以用户的角度,从输入数据与输出数据的对应关系出发进行测试的。很明显,如果外部特性本身设计有问题或规格说明的规定有误,用黑盒测试方法是发现不了的。

软件项目投标介绍?

编写软件项目投标书:软件开发商的从业历程、行业优势,人才优势,管理优势。从架构、编程、整合、测试、应用五个方面论述软件的优势。软件包含的功能,具备的优势,有代表性成功的案例。最后就是价格,不是最低价的就能中标。

他们将用户需求直接转化为产品改进,投标工具箱软件中的项目管理软件已通过国家科技成果鉴定,荣获中国软件行业协会的全国优秀软件产品称号,并被纳入住房和城乡建设部的推广项目。此外,标书编制软件和平面图布置软件在工程招标投标实际操作中得到了广泛应用。

.提交投标保证金aaa元。然后,要根据招标方的要求,列举并同意招标书中的要求。如按招标文件的规定向采购代理机构支付采购代理服务费等。随后,开标一览表,应包含:图示表格的第二列,就是需要自己填写的内容。

企业硬件就是描述目前企业的硬件设施: 企业自盖的厂房、办公楼、先进的生产设备等。还有描述企业的软件设施: 公司打出去的品牌,与品牌的价值; 企业优秀的企业文化、员工的好素质; 公司产品的科技含量、企业的管理系统(包括管理制度、ERP数据处理软件等);公司获得的业绩与荣誉等等。

什么是软件开发

软件开发(Software development)是根据用户要求建造出软件系统或者系统中的软件部分的过程。[1]它是一项包括需求获取、开发规划、需求分析和设计、编程实现、软件测试、版本控制的系统工程。软件开发包括研究、修改、复用、重新设计(再工程)、维护等活动,通常采用软件开发工具进行开发。

软件开发是根据用户要求建造出软件系统或者系统中的软件部分的过程。软件开发是一项包括需求捕捉、需求分析、设计、实现和测试的系统工程。软件一般是用某种程序设计语言来实现的。通常采用软件开发工具可以进行开发。

软件开发是指通过一系列的过程和方法,将计算机程序设计的概念转化为实际可执行的软件产品的过程。这一过程包括设计、编码、测试、调试、部署和维护等阶段,旨在满足特定的计算需求、解决问题或实现特定功能。关键阶段包括:需求分析:明确软件的功能需求,理解用户需求和系统约束,确定软件开发的目标和范围。

testng和pytest区别?

TestNG和Pytest是两种不同的测试框架,用于在软件开发过程中进行单元测试和行为驱动开发。它们在设计哲学、使用方式和特点上有明显不同。设计哲学与特性差异 TestNG: TestNG主要面向Java开发人员,它提供了一种结构化的方式来组织测试代码,使得维护和管理大型项目的测试集更为方便。

TestNG(Test Next Generation) 是一个基于Java的测试框架,可以支持单元测试、集成测试和功能测试等多种类型的测试。它提供了丰富的功能,包括测试分组、依赖管理、测试优先级设定等。相比于JUnit,TestNG更易于扩展和定制,能够很好地满足复杂测试需求。

TestNG: TestNG是JUnit的增强版,丰富的注解功能让测试更加强大。它适用于单元测试和自动化测试,官网(https://testng.org/doc/index.html)提供了详细的教程。

Pytest是Python语言的测试框架,适用于任何Python项目。它易于设置和使用,具有灵活性和可扩展性强的特点。Pytest能够检测代码中的错误和缺陷,支持参数化测试,能够高效地执行回归测试。 Selenium Selenium是一个用于自动化Web应用程序测试的框架,它可以模拟用户在浏览器中的操作,如点击、输入文本等。

达内的软件测试怎么样?在网上看到他们是专门培训开发的,测试靠谱吗?

达内培训成立十年,拥有专业的课程升级体系、师资力量、就业平台、传帮带、tts0等全方位保障学员学习效果和就业,也正是因为如此,达内得以快速发展十年。我们就业学生的平均工资是4-5K的,具体向你介绍一下。达内,中国高端it培训企业,专业it培训十年。

学习软件测试,达内培训四个月靠谱。【达内教育】软件测试优势具体如下:对于高级测试工程师,必须对开发技术、系统架构有深入的了解。课程中用4周的时间,系统讲解了当前应用最广的企业级编程技术——Java以及主流的数据库技术Oracle和SQLServer。

达内培训机构可靠。达内培训机构:达内培训机构是中国高端IT培训的第一品牌,致力于培养面向电信和金融领域的Java、C++、C#/Net、3G/Android、3G/IOS、 PHP、嵌入式、软件测试等8大课程方向中高端软件人才。达内培训机构在各个城市都有运营中心,课程设计引进北美先进技术。

南宁达内的IT培训课程特别注重软件测试领域的实践学习。在这个全面的培训项目中,学员们将由经验丰富的教师和项目经理引领,共同参与E-BookStore网上书店项目的实际编写和测试工作。通过这个项目,学员能够深入理解并掌握Java EE架构下的企业级应用开发流程。

在软件测试培训上达内挺好的。学习软件测试推荐选择【达内教育】,该机构致力于面向IT互联网行业,培养软件开发工程师、测试工程师、UI设计师、网络营销工程师、会计等职场人才。